    [size=30]Correspondent Trend Press reveals what happened in the session of Parliament today[/size]

    Direction Press / Special
     
     
    A reporter for "Trend Press" in the parliament today, said Speaker of the House of Representatives Salim al-Jubouri referred to the issue of masking or not on the answers of the Minister of Communications in the session on Sunday next to be in the meeting next Monday to determine the date of questioning the Minister of Electricity.
     
    The correspondent added that "the Council voted on the wording of a resolution issued by the Committee on Culture and Information requires the concerned parties to facilitate the procedures for the export of the Iraqi book."
     
    He pointed out that the parliament ended the reading of the report and discussion of the draft law amending the law of fines contained in the Penal Code No. (111) for the year 1969 amended and other special laws No. (6) for the year 2008.
     
    He pointed out that "the House of Representatives will finish reading the report and discuss the draft law on the rights of Turkmen."
